Double oscar winner Emma Thompson and Michael Gambon star in Brideshead Revisited for Miramax. Ben Whishaw and Matthew Goode play Sebastian and Charles with Hayley Atwell as beautiful Julia Flyte and Greta Scacchi as Cara. The film shot at Castle Howard in June 2007 with Julian Jarrold directing. It will be released in the UK on 3 October 2008.

ITV have commissioned Ecosse to make He Kills Coppers, a 3 X 60 minute adaptation of Jake Arnott''s cult novel. Ed Whitmore has adapted the book which follows the parallel lives of notorious cop killer, Billy Porter, and the police officer and journalist who were obsessed with tracking him down. Cast will include Rafe Spall, Kelly Reilly, Mel Raido, Steven Robertson and Maureen Lipman. Shooting commenced September 2007.RAW

ITV1 has commissioned Ecosse to make MY BOY JACK, 1 x 120 minute film which tells the story of Rudyard Kipling and his son during the First World War. Adapted from the stage play by David Haig, who will play Rudyard Kipling, alongside Daniel Radcliffe as his son and Kim Cattrall as Mrs Kipling.
